On the Getting Started Window of LV 2011, click on "Find LabVIEW Addons". This will either launch VIPM (if you already have it installed) or will take you to a page to download the installer. VIPM manages LV addon packages. In LV 2012, the installer ships with LV and so you no longer download it separately.

If you have VIPM, you should be able to just use Open Package File(s) and have it work.
Hm... try this. In VIPM, in the menu bar, choose Tools >> Options. Click on the LabVIEW icon. If you don't see your versions of LV listed there then something is wrong with your installation of either LabVIEW or VIPM. If you do see them listed, test each of the connections.
